Problem

The increasing demand for motor core performance and the varying length of post-punching processing steps necessitate an improved degree of freedom in the arrangement of laminated body manufacturing apparatuses, as the preferred arrangement place changes frequently.

Innovation Solution

A laminated body manufacturing apparatus with a support portion disposed at the same height as or above the ground plane, allowing for easy rearrangement and integration with post-punching processing apparatuses on a common floor, and a conveyance system that includes elevating paths to facilitate efficient conveyance and access.

AI summary

A laminate manufacturing apparatus of the present disclosure comprises a die unit (10) that performs a stamping process using an upper die (11) and a lower die (12), a base (20) that has a ground-contact surface for a floor (FL) and supports the lower die (12), and a support unit (30) that supports, from below, a workpiece that has been stamped by the upper die (11) and the lower die (12). The lower end portion (301) of the support unit (30) is disposed on or higher than the ground-contact surface of the base (20), and lower than an upper surface (121) of the lower die (12).
